Deserialize (string json, The JsonSerializer.Deserialize() method converts a JSON string into an object of the type specified by a generic type parameter. You have to install the NuGet package in your project to include the to your project which can be used to convert objects to JSON and vice-versa.ĭeserialization is the process of parsing a string into an object of a specific type. NET 4.x framework does not provide any built-in JsonSerializer class that converts objects to JSON. NET Core 3.0 and later versions include the built-in class JsonSerializer in the namespace that provides functionality for serializing and deserializing from JSON.
